Simulation experiments modeling a nonterminating system are often biased by the empty and idle start up conditions. Which is NOT a viable method to deal with initial condition bias



A. Discard statistics gathered during start up

B. Perform a statistically significant number of replications

C. Run the experiment for a long period such that the steady state statistics overwhelm

D. Initialize the experiment states and condition such that start up conditions are representative of those of steady state



Answer: B
